What companies run services between Stockton, San Joaquin County, CA, USA and Sydney, NSW, Australia?

There is no direct connection from Stockton to Sydney. However, you can take the bus to Dublin-Pleasanton Amtrak Station, walk to Dublin / Pleasanton, take the subway to Daly City, take the subway to San Francisco International Airport, walk to San Francisco International Airport (SFO) airport, fly to Sydney International Airport (SYD), walk to International Airport Station, then take the train to Central Station. Alternatively, you can take the train to Santa Clara Station, walk to Santa Clara Transit Center, take the line 60 bus to SJC Airport Terminal A, walk to Norman Y. Mineta San José International Airport (SJC) airport, fly to Sydney International Airport (SYD), walk to International Airport Station, then take the train to Central Station.
